Contrasting it with pledging conferences for Syria, one UN staffer said the Egyptians had not been sufficiently pro-active.

“When Kuwait organized the conference on Syria the secretariat followed strict procedures to ensure that the money got paid, including inviting donors to meetings. Egypt has done nothing.”

Egyptian officials did not respond to requests for comment.

In fact it was only in mid-January, ahead of a donors’ meeting in March, that Norway formally requested the World Bank to track down how much money had been delivered.

According to Steen Lau Jorgensen, the World Bank’s Country Director for Gaza and the West Bank, the process will “include a report … that will reflect the pledges of Gaza reconstruction disbursed through all channels and the timing for disbursement. It will also assess to what extent the donors have realized their pledges and will break down the list of pledges into budget support and Gaza reconstruction.”

Crow and Raven

As tricksters, Crow and Raven were both generous and shamelessly dishonest, cunning and foolish, brave and ridculous, greedy and resourceful. A fire-bringer story from the Lenape people of Pennsylvania, popularized in the children’s book, Rainbow Crow, tells of Crow’s loss of her beautiful plumage and voice when she is burned while bringing fire to the freezing creatures of earth. The people known as the Crow take their identity from the absaroka, an extinct raven-like bird of the western plains.

Coyote – tricks coyote

In one story, Coyote believes that Creator  is going to change his name in the morning. He goes around bragging to everyone that  he’s going to be renamed Grizzly, chief of the mountain people. To another group, he brags  he’s going to be first at the Creator’s lodge and he’ll be named Salmon, chief of the fish people. On and on he brags. Coyote tries to stay up all night, even puttiing sticks in his eyelids to try and keep his eyes open. Of course, Coyote falls asleep, and when he wakes up, he arrives at Creator’s lodge too late. All the names are gone, but his. But Creator tells him the Coyote is a good name for him, “Soon the human beings, the two-leggeds, will be coming. Coyote, you must make the world ready for them. To do this, I give you two powers. You have the power to create whatever you can imagine . . . and you have the power to come back to life after you die.”

700 British Artists Pledge to Boycott ‘Israel’

700 British Artists Pledge to Boycott ‘Israel’.

The pledge which was published in the Guardian newspaper along with a letter reads as follows: “We support the Palestinian struggle for freedom, justice and equality. In response to the call from Palestinian artists and cultural workers for a cultural boycott of Israel, we pledge to accept neither professional invitations to Israel, nor funding, from any institutions linked to its government until it complies with international law and universal principles of human rights.”

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has called for a “massive immigration” of European Jews to Israel following the double shootings in Copenhagen on Saturday.

Two people were shot dead in Copenhagen on Saturday, including a guard outside of a Jewish Community centre who was protecting the entrance of a Bat Mitzvah party.

Speaking at his weekly cabinet meeting in Jerusalem just hours after the attack, Netanyahu proclaimed that, “Jews were killed on European land just because they were Jewish”

He warned that “this wave of attacks will continue” and spoke out to the European Jewish population, saying “Israel is your home.”
